About the Item
Harry Bertoia's 1950 experiment with bending metal rods into practical art produced the exquisite Diamond chair. In Bertoia's words, "If you look at these chairs, they are mainly made of air, like sculpture. Space passes right through them."

Harry Bertoia
Italian artist and furniture designer, Harry Bertoia`s career began in the 1930s as a student at the Cranbrook Academy of Art where he re-established the metal-working studio and, taught as head of the department, from 1939 until 1943 until it was closed due to wartime restrictions on materials. Bertoia designed the patented Diamond chair for Knoll in 1952.
